About

Known credits:
3
Birthday:
N/A
Place of birth:
N/A
Website:
N/A

Luke Dodd

Overview

No biography available

Known for

Visual Effects

2018 Journeyman Visual Effects Visual Effects Supervisor 59
Average
2013 For Those in Peril Visual Effects Visual Effects Supervisor 58
Average
2012 The Dinosaur Project Visual Effects Visual Effects Supervisor 58
Average